The new Hello Kitty Series from Squier; a purr-fect pairing of 2 'lifestyle' brands with a long history of bringing the gift of music to a younger generation. Features include the face of Hello Kitty appearing on a custom pickguard (front), Hello Kitty logo graphic (back), and a single humbucking pickup with single volume control - simplicity of design and functionality!

Squier has taken the Affinity Series Strat platform and added a custom Hello Kitty pickguard and graphics, smooth, easy playing Maple neck, pink dot markers (pink version only), fixed non-tremolo bridge, single humbucking pickup, and a single control for volume.

Why are they building them?
To provide products that will inspire young females whom traditionally may not have been exposed to, or chose to use, an electric instrument as their individual tool of expression.

Model Name: Squier Hello Kitty Strat

Series: Hello Kitty Series from Squier

Category: Solid Body Electric

Body: Agathis

Neck: Maple

Frets: 21 medium

Scale Length: 25.5 in. (648 mm)

Width at Nut: 1.610 in. (41 mm)

Hardware: Chrome

Machine Heads: Die-cast chrome

Bridge: Fixed Bridge

Pickguard: Custom Hello Kitty

Pickups: Single humbucking pickup

Pickup Switching: None

Controls: 1 Volume

Strings: Fender 9-42

Unique Features: Custom pickguard and logo graphics

Country of Origin: Indonesia

This is NOT a bad guitar. Some macho types put it down, but the neck is actually pretty good & the humbucker ain't so bad either. Think of it as a pink Tom Delonge model Plug it into a real amp and it screams WAY better than the usual Squier. I wouldn't pay more than $200 used for it, but I'll bet this will be a collectible.
